Two Wexford Natives Win Awards At Black And Irish Inaugural Show

Two Wexford natives won awards at the ‘Black and Irish’ inaugural show recently…

Love Island star Dami Hope won two awards at the event. He won Personality of the Year and Creator of the Year.

Meanwhile, Michael Abidoye regained his title as the Community star of the year against stiff opposition with rapper Sello, and former winner, Blezzing Dada also in contention. He won the same at last year’s awards.

They were both nominated in two categories each.
